Environmental Monitoring with Public Domain Satellites

Environmental Monitoring with Public Domain Satellites

Leonard Lopate
Leonard Lopate host of the Leonard Lopate Show on WNYC. Photo Credit: WNCY

WNYC’s Leonard Lopate talks with SkyTruth president, John Amos, about using public domain satellite imagery, such as Landsat, to monitor the environment. SkyTruth uses all types of satellite imagery to monitor environmental changes and disasters; Landsat is prominently mentioned among them. An audio stream of the interview is available on the WNYC website.
